External Wall Insulation (EWI) Boards, commonly known as EWI boards, have become widely popular in the construction industry for their numerous benefits These insulated boards are used to provide thermal and weather protection to buildings, ultimately improving energy efficiency and reducing energy consumption In this article, we will explore the benefits of EWI boards and their significance in construction projects.
One of the primary advantages of EWI boards is their ability to enhance the thermal performance of buildings By applying these boards to the external walls of a structure, they create a barrier that helps to reduce heat loss and maintain a consistent temperature inside the building This improved thermal efficiency not only leads to lower energy bills for the building owner but also contributes to the overall comfort of the occupants.
Additionally, EWI boards are highly effective in preventing moisture ingress and protecting the building from adverse weather conditions The external cladding provided by these boards acts as a durable shield against rain, wind, and other elements, ensuring the longevity of the building’s structure This protection can also help prevent issues such as dampness, mold, and decay, which can be detrimental to both the building’s integrity and the health of its occupants.
Moreover, the use of EWI boards can help to reduce carbon emissions and environmental impact By improving the energy efficiency of a building, less energy is required for heating and cooling, leading to a decreased reliance on fossil fuels and lower carbon footprint This eco-friendly aspect of EWI boards makes them a sustainable choice for construction projects aiming to achieve green building standards and certifications.

These boards come in a variety of colors, textures, and finishes, allowing architects and designers to create visually appealing exteriors for buildings Whether a project calls for a sleek modern look or a more traditional appearance, EWI boards can be customized to meet the desired aesthetic requirements, enhancing the overall curb appeal of the structure.
Furthermore, the installation process of EWI boards is relatively quick and straightforward compared to other methods of insulation With the right expertise and equipment, these boards can be efficiently applied to the exterior walls of a building, minimizing disruption to ongoing construction projects This speed of installation not only saves time but also reduces labor costs, making EWI boards a cost-effective solution for builders and developers.
Another key advantage of EWI boards is their versatility in application Whether retrofitting an existing building or constructing a new one, these boards can be installed on various types of surfaces, including brick, concrete, and metal This flexibility allows for greater design freedom and adaptability, making EWI boards suitable for a wide range of construction projects.
